Lifting motion of the piston: a vacuum is created and the inlet valve opens.
The vacuum creates a suction effect, drawing the coating material into the cylinder chamber.
Opposing piston motion: the delivered medium is forced under pressure through the outlet valve into the hose.
The inlet and outlet valves ensure that the coating material is moved only in one direction.
With each piston stroke, the process repeats itself and the material is transported further towards the nozzle.
